You read that right. Non-profit advocacy group Planting Peace just declared Antartica the "world's first LGBT-friendly continent." Planting Peace recently traveled to the locale with a Pride flag in tow, a journey that was meant to raise global awareness about equality.
Aaron Jackson, the president of Planting Peace, told The Huffington Post:
"I traveled to Antarctica to play a role in spreading visibility for the need for basic human rights for the LGBT community. It was an honor to carry the Pride flag throughout Antarctica, and Planting Peace will not stop fighting for LGBT rights until all sexual and gender minorities experience full, fundamental rights in every corner of the world."
